Wave Accounting does not do inventory, but is an excellent simple accounting system that is genuinely FREE. It is better than a number of well-known paid accounting programs. It does invoicing, reports, expenses, sales, tax calculations etc. Wave is a well established and trusted Canadian company.

https://www.waveapps.com/

What's the catch? There isn't one. They make money if you use the option for online sales to go through their payments system for a 1.75% transaction fee.
